Understanding the Odds

First off, let's talk about odds. You'll usually see them presented in a few different formats, like American, Decimal, or Fractional. American odds are often displayed with a plus (+) or minus (-) sign. A minus sign indicates the favorite, showing how much you'd need to bet to win $100. A plus sign indicates the underdog, showing how much you'd win for a $100 bet. Decimal odds, common in Europe, show the total payout you'd receive for every $1 bet, including your stake. Fractional odds, popular in the UK, show the profit you'd make compared to your stake.

So, if you see the Dodgers at -150, that means you'd have to bet $150 to win $100. If they're at +120, a $100 bet would win you $120. Keep an eye on these numbers because they are your primary tool to determine who is the favorite. These odds are not just numbers; they represent the perceived probability of each team winning, according to oddsmakers. These odds are influenced by a variety of factors, including team performance, player injuries, and even weather conditions.

Understanding these odds is crucial because they provide a snapshot of the expected outcome. However, remember that odds are not guarantees. Upsets happen all the time in baseball, which is part of what makes the sport so exciting. Analyzing the odds in conjunction with other factors can give you a more informed perspective, but always remember to gamble responsibly.

Recent Team Performance

Now, let's break down the recent performances of the Dodgers and their opponents. A team's recent form can be a significant indicator of their chances in an upcoming game. Are the Dodgers on a winning streak, or have they been struggling lately? How has their offense been performing – are they consistently scoring runs, or have they been relying heavily on pitching and defense? Similarly, what's the story with their opponents? Are they coming off a series win, or are they trying to bounce back from a tough stretch?

Analyzing the Dodgers' recent games can provide valuable insights. Look at their batting averages, home run numbers, and runs scored per game. On the pitching side, check their ERAs (Earned Run Averages), strikeout rates, and WHIP (Walks plus Hits per Inning Pitched). Also, consider their performance both at home and on the road. Some teams perform significantly better in front of their home crowd, while others maintain a consistent level of play regardless of the venue.

Don't just focus on the Dodgers, though. Evaluate their opponent's recent performance using the same metrics. Are they strong offensively, defensively, or both? Are there any trends in their recent games, such as a tendency to perform well against certain types of pitchers or struggle in specific situations? By comparing the recent performances of both teams, you can get a better sense of who might have the edge in the upcoming game. Recent team performance offers a good temperature check of the team.

Key Player Matchups and Injuries

Another crucial element to consider is the key player matchups. Who's pitching for the Dodgers, and how do their stats stack up against the opposing team's hitters? Are there any star players on either team who are particularly hot right now? Conversely, are there any key players who are struggling or dealing with injuries? Injuries can have a massive impact on a team's chances, especially if they involve crucial players like starting pitchers, power hitters, or key defensive players.

Check the injury reports carefully. A star pitcher being out with an injury can significantly shift the odds. Similarly, a key hitter being sidelined can weaken a team's offensive capabilities. Even minor injuries can affect a player's performance, so it's important to stay informed about any potential health concerns. Knowing who's in and who's out is vital for making an informed prediction.

Consider the individual matchups as well. Does the Dodgers' starting pitcher have a history of success against the opposing team's lineup? Are there any hitters on the Dodgers who have consistently performed well against the opposing pitcher? These individual battles can often determine the outcome of a game. Understanding these matchups and the health status of key players can provide a significant advantage when trying to predict the winner.

Pitching Probabilities

The starting pitcher can be a game-changer. A dominant pitcher can shut down the opposition's offense and give their team a huge advantage. Look at the starting pitchers' recent performances, their ERAs, strikeout rates, and WHIP. Also, consider their past performance against the opposing team. Some pitchers have a knack for shutting down certain lineups, while others struggle against specific hitters.

Beyond the starting pitcher, the bullpen is also a critical factor. A strong bullpen can protect a lead or keep the game close, while a weak bullpen can quickly unravel. Look at the ERAs and WHIP of the key relievers on both teams. Are there any reliable closers who can be counted on to finish the game? A team with a solid starting pitcher and a strong bullpen is generally in a good position to win.

Understanding the pitching matchups and the strengths of each team's bullpen is essential for making an informed prediction. A dominant pitching performance can often overcome offensive struggles, while a weak pitching performance can negate even the most potent offense. Analyzing the pitching probabilities is a key step in determining who's favored to win.

Weather Conditions and Venue

Believe it or not, weather conditions can also play a role in the outcome of a baseball game. A strong wind blowing out can turn routine fly balls into home runs, while a wind blowing in can suppress offense. Rain can delay or even postpone a game, which can affect the starting pitchers and the overall flow of the contest. The temperature can also impact player performance, especially in extreme heat or cold.

The venue itself can also be a factor. Some stadiums are more hitter-friendly than others, with shorter fences and favorable dimensions. Other stadiums are more pitcher-friendly, with larger dimensions and deeper fences. The crowd can also play a role, as a boisterous home crowd can provide a significant boost to the home team. Consider these factors when assessing who might have an edge.

For example, a game at Dodger Stadium on a warm, sunny day with a slight breeze blowing out might favor the hitters. Conversely, a game at a pitcher-friendly stadium on a cool, overcast day might favor the pitchers. These environmental factors can sometimes be overlooked, but they can definitely influence the outcome of a game. Always check the weather forecast and consider the characteristics of the venue when making your prediction.
